Fireplace Cleaning Service in Napa, CA

Fireplace cleaning services involve removing soot, creosote, ash, and other buildup from the interior components of fireplaces, including chimneys, flues, and fireboxes. These services are essential for maintaining the efficiency and safety of wood-burning, gas, or pellet fireplaces. Projects typically include thorough inspections, cleaning of fireboxes, sweeping of chimneys, and ensuring proper ventilation. Homeowners often seek these services before the start of the heating season or after noticing issues such as smoke backup, reduced airflow, or unpleasant odors coming from the fireplace.

Property owners should understand the scope of the cleaning process and any necessary preparations before scheduling a service. It’s helpful to know if the fireplace has experienced recent use, any history of chimney problems, or if there are visible signs of damage or blockages. Clarifying what parts of the fireplace will be cleaned and whether additional repairs are needed can ensure a smooth service experience. Proper cleaning can improve fireplace performance, reduce fire risks, and promote a safer, more efficient heating environment.

FAQ

Fireplace Cleaning Service Questions

How often should a fireplace be cleaned? It is recommended to have a fireplace inspected and cleaned at least once a year to ensure safe and efficient operation.

What types of fireplaces can be serviced? Services typically cover wood-burning, gas, and electric fireplaces, addressing common buildup and maintenance needs.

What are common signs that a fireplace needs cleaning? Signs include smoke backup, soot buildup, reduced heat output, or unpleasant odors during use.

What benefits does professional fireplace cleaning offer? Professional cleaning improves safety, enhances performance, and prolongs the lifespan of the fireplace system.
